    If \[{{a}_{r}}\] and \[{{a}_{t}}\]represent radial and tangential accelerations, the motion of a particle will be uniformly circular if                              [CPMT 2004]

    A)             \[{{a}_{r}}=0\] and \[{{a}_{t}}=0\]

    B)                    \[{{a}_{r}}=0\] but \[{{a}_{t}}\ne 0\]

    C)                 \[{{a}_{r}}\ne 0\] but \[{{a}_{t}}=0\]             

    D)                 \[{{a}_{r}}\ne 0\] and \[{{a}_{t}}\ne 0\]

    Correct Answer: C

    Solution :

                    In uniform circular motion tangential acceleration remains zero but magnitude of radial acceleration remains constant.
